Output 96d383988bcdf6e678269e6afc055997faeaefee7499959cd409db00bc01ed21:25

value
95974
script pubkey
OP_HASH160 OP_PUSHBYTES_20 05e879d902239232bad36b7a90b1ec1210e60630 OP_EQUAL
address
32EFoDVucZRNq7e3owoTdJDFX8bqWXP94m
transaction
96d383988bcdf6e678269e6afc055997faeaefee7499959cd409db00bc01ed21
confirmations
215572
spent
true